Why Hardware Problems Are Hard to Detect Manually
Modern smartphones are built with dozens of intricate components—sensors, chips, cameras, microphones, and circuit systems—that work together seamlessly. When a single component fails, the entire device can be affected. Some hardware issues are visible, such as cracked screens or damaged ports, but many problems remain hidden until diagnosed properly.
Common hardware issues that often go unnoticed include:
-
Weak batteries
-
Sensor malfunctions
-
Damaged microphones or speakers
-
Faulty cameras
-
Overheating problems
-
Connectivity failures
-
Touchscreen dead zones
Manual testing is time-consuming and prone to errors. Phone diagnostic software solves these challenges with automated, structured test sequences that evaluate each component scientifically.
What Is Phone Diagnostic Software?
Phone diagnostic software is a specialized tool that conducts automated and manual tests to check the performance of smartphone hardware. These tools analyze various components, provide detailed reports, and alert users to malfunctioning parts. They help technicians diagnose repairs accurately and allow buyers to verify the condition of used or refurbished phones.

How Phone Diagnostic Software Detects Hardware Problems
Diagnostic software relies on controlled tests, data collection, and system commands that evaluate hardware components. Here are key ways the software detects hardware problems in smartphones:
1. Sensor Evaluation and Calibration Checks
Smartphones use multiple sensors for everyday functions such as screen rotation, navigation, gaming, fitness tracking, and brightness adjustment. Faulty sensors can affect usability and user experience.
Diagnostic software tests sensors like:
-
Accelerometer
-
Gyroscope
-
Proximity sensor
-
Ambient light sensor
-
Magnetometer
-
Barometer
Tools like Phone Clinix run specific calibration checks that detect misalignment, inaccurate readings, or total sensor failure. For example, if the gyroscope does not respond correctly to movement, the software flags it as malfunctioning.
2. Touchscreen and Display Testing
Touchscreen issues are among the most common hardware problems in used smartphones. Malfunctions may include:
-
Dead spots
-
Slow response
-
Ghost touches
-
Brightness issues
-
Pixel defects
Phone diagnostic software evaluates the touchscreen by testing:
-
Multi-touch capability
-
Accuracy in each area of the screen
-
Pressure sensitivity
-
Color and brightness levels
Phone Clinix guides the user through a grid-pattern test to detect unresponsive areas and display inconsistencies.
3. Camera and Flash Module Testing
Camera performance can degrade over time due to lens scratches, sensor failures, or hardware malfunctions. Diagnostic tools test:
-
Auto-focus
-
Image quality
-
Color clarity
-
Flash responsiveness
-
Image capture speed
Phone Clinix uses controlled test shots to determine whether the camera sensor is functioning correctly. If the camera fails to focus, displays artifacts, or captures distorted images, the software identifies it as a problem.
4. Audio Testing for Speakers and Microphones
Clear audio is essential for calls, videos, voice messages, and entertainment. Hardware issues may include:
-
Distorted sound
-
Low volume
-
Crackling noises
-
Non-functional microphones
Diagnostic software conducts:
-
Speaker playback tests
-
Microphone recording checks
-
Earpiece sound validation
-
Vibration motor tests
Tools like Phone Clinix compare audio input and output values to detect abnormalities, ensuring that each sound component functions as expected.
5. Battery Health and Charging System Analysis
Battery degradation is natural but significantly affects smartphone performance. Diagnostic tools analyze:
-
Battery capacity
-
Charging cycles
-
Voltage and temperature
-
Charging port functionality
-
Fast-charging compatibility
Phone diagnostic software such as Phone Clinix provides detailed battery health reports showing whether the battery needs replacement. It also checks for overheating or abnormal voltage drops, which can indicate internal damage.
6. Connectivity Module Testing
Network and wireless connectivity are essential for smartphone functionality. Hardware issues can disrupt:
-
Wi-Fi
-
Bluetooth
-
Mobile networks
-
NFC
-
GPS
Diagnostic software tests:
-
Signal stability
-
Connection speed
-
Frequency response
-
Pairing capability
If the phone struggles to connect to networks or accessories, Phone Clinix flags the connectivity module for inspection or replacement.
7. Storage and Memory Analysis
Smartphones use internal storage chips and RAM, both of which degrade over time or may be replaced incorrectly by unauthorized repair shops. Faulty storage can cause:
-
App crashes
-
Slow performance
-
Boot loops
Diagnostic tools test:
-
Read/write speed
-
Available storage
-
RAM performance
-
System file stability
Phone Clinix detects storage-related problems by analyzing data transfer rates and checking for corrupted sectors.
8. Button and Physical Component Testing
Hardware buttons remain crucial for phone usability. Issues with power or volume buttons often occur due to wear and tear.
Diagnostic tools test:
-
Button responsiveness
-
Pressure sensitivity
-
Home button functionality
-
Fingerprint sensor hardware
Phone Clinix guides users to press each button and verifies response times to ensure accurate performance.
9. IMEI and Hardware Authenticity Verification
Counterfeit or modified phones are common in the market. Some devices have replaced components or altered IMEI numbers.
Diagnostic software checks:
-
IMEI authenticity
-
Model and manufacturer details
-
Factory specifications
-
Hardware consistency
Phone Clinix alerts users if the device shows discrepancies between internal data and physical specifications, helping them avoid counterfeit or tampered phones.

11. Real-Time Data Monitoring
Diagnostic tools continuously analyze metrics such as:
-
Temperature
-
Voltage
-
Sensor output
-
CPU performance
Real-time monitoring helps detect intermittent hardware issues that may not appear during standard tests. Phone Clinix captures live performance data to identify subtle hardware failures.
